Job Description :
The Events Senior Manager will be responsible for overall program management, execution, and evaluation of Volaris Group company events, including our marquee global vertical market software event Quadrants.
As part of our effort to convene company leaders, share best practices, and drive employee engagement, Volaris Group runs a series of strategic events across the group.
Reporting to and working in close collaboration with the Vice President, Global Communication, the Senior Events Manager will drive event strategy, support event production, help manage venue sourcing, and provide leadership on event logistics.
THE CANDIDATE
We are seeking an experienced events professional, ready to take leadership of an ambitious and high-profile events program. The ideal candidate is hardworking and self-motivated. This role is best suited for an entrepreneurial problem solver, with a portfolio of successful global events.
- Minimum 7-10 years of progressive events, marketing, or communications experience.
- Prior experience delivering global events programs in a large multi-national organization
- Proven track record of managing event programming, including speaker selection and management, agenda building and VIP management
- Strong logistics experience, evidenced by successfully coordinating complex, multi-track corporate events and meetings
- Strong relationship skills - with experience managing multiple vendor relationships, partner organizations and complex multi-stakeholder projects
- Ability to liaise effectively with stakeholders throughout the organization, including company executives, leaders, prospects, and partners
- Experience with event management technology, including registration systems and event analytics or survey tools.
- Frequent travel, including internationally, will be required
- Strong commitment to Volaris values and culture and a commitment to operating with the highest standards of integrity
